Output 16c3584c8236926089437641c78963a62188837d438acf6c470032f968eea5cb:1

value
371043
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 85f3826c942c70681ee31bb4c29f03d85d9a7848 OP_EQUALVERIFY OP_CHECKSIG
address
1DDGarBdW6eKTpKR1Jzz8guABkNtiBW3Vc
transaction
16c3584c8236926089437641c78963a62188837d438acf6c470032f968eea5cb
spent
true